The Importance of Funeral Floral Arrangements

Flowers convey emotions when words fall short. Funeral floral arrangements are more than decorations—they serve as a comforting reminder of love, peace, and respect. In Paranaque, families often use flowers to honor traditions and create a serene environment at wakes and memorial services.

Different flowers hold unique meanings. White lilies symbolize peace, chrysanthemums represent mourning in many cultures, and roses convey deep love and remembrance. Choosing the right blooms ensures your tribute reflects sincerity and compassion.

Types of Funeral Floral Arrangements in Paranaque

When arranging a funeral tribute, it’s important to select flowers that align with cultural traditions and personal sentiments. Some popular funeral floral arrangements in Paranaque include:

  • Funeral Wreaths – Circular designs symbolizing eternal life, often placed near the casket.
  • Standing Sprays – Tall, elegant displays positioned beside the coffin or at the chapel entrance.
  • Casket Sprays – Arrangements placed directly on top of the casket, chosen by close family members.
  • Basket Arrangements – Smaller yet meaningful displays suitable for friends or colleagues sending condolences.
  • Sympathy Bouquets – Thoughtful hand-tied flowers that can be delivered to the family’s home.

With the right florist, you can customize arrangements to suit religious traditions, cultural practices, or family preferences.

How to Choose the Right Flowers for a Funeral

Selecting the right arrangement involves more than picking beautiful flowers—it’s about meaning and appropriateness. Here are some tips:

  • Consider Cultural Traditions – In the Philippines, white flowers are often preferred for funerals.
  • Keep It Simple and Respectful – Avoid overly bright or festive arrangements.
  • Match Relationship to the Deceased – Close family may choose casket sprays, while friends can send standing sprays or sympathy bouquets.
  • Personalize When Possible – Adding the deceased’s favorite flower adds a heartfelt touch.
